Bug 1142422 - Review Request: unifrakturmaguntia-fonts - Font that provide a Fraktur typeface that may be embedded on websites
Summary: Review Request: unifrakturmaguntia-fonts - Font that provide a Fraktur typefa...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: Package Review
Version: rawhide
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Parag AN(पराग)
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ks: 1070946
TreeView+ depends on / blocked
 
Reported: 2014-09-16 18:02 UTC by Julien Enselme
Modified: 2014-09-25 10:35 UTC (History)
4 users (show)

Fixed In Version: unifrakturmaguntia-fonts-0-0.2.20140706.fc20
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2014-09-23 04:52:15 UTC
Type: ---
Embargoed:
panemade: fedora-review+
gwync: fedora-cvs+


Attachments (Terms of Use)

Description Julien Enselme 2014-09-16 18:02:48 UTC
Spec URL: http://jenselme.perso.centrale-marseille.fr/visible/SPECS/unifrakturmaguntia-fonts.spec
SRPM URL: http://jenselme.perso.centrale-marseille.fr/visible/SRPMS/unifrakturmaguntia-fonts-2014-0.1.20140706.fc20.src.rpm
Description: 
UnifrakturMaguntia is based on Peter Wiegel’s font Berthold Mainzer Fraktur. The
main differences from Peter Wiegel’s font are the following:

- UnifrakturMaguntia uses OpenType for displaying the font’s ligatures.
- UnifrakturMaguntia is suitable for @font-face embedding on the internet. It
  has a permissive license, the OFL, that explicitly allows font embedding.
- G. Ansmann has carefully redrawn all glyphs and significantly expanded the
  font.

Fedora Account System Username: jujens

Comment 1 Parag AN(पराग) 2014-09-17 05:51:10 UTC
Review:

+ Package builds fine in mock in F22

- rpmlint on generated rpms gave output
unifrakturmaguntia-fonts.noarch: W: spelling-error %description -l en_US Ansmann -> Klansman, Clansman
unifrakturmaguntia-fonts.noarch: W: spelling-error %description -l en_US glyphs -> glyph, glyph s
unifrakturmaguntia-fonts.src: W: spelling-error %description -l en_US Ansmann -> Klansman, Clansman
unifrakturmaguntia-fonts.src: W: spelling-error %description -l en_US glyphs -> glyph, glyph s
unifrakturmaguntia-fonts.src: E: specfile-error warning: line 66: second %files
2 packages and 0 specfiles checked; 1 errors, 4 warnings.

=> Can be fixed easily

+ source verified with upstream as (sha256sum)
packaged source: 5119394196ee30f00aeb4a8f22b910fa3ba70a4bb871b4ca216738ba26359152
upstream source: 5119394196ee30f00aeb4a8f22b910fa3ba70a4bb871b4ca216738ba26359152

+ License is OFL and included in its own text file OFL.txt

+ fontconfig file looks good

+ follows fonts packaging guidelines 

- extra %files in spec in srpm.
==> looks like you forgot to update srpm but only updates spec. you can import fixed srpm

few more issues are
1) you don't need in %prep
rm -rf UnifrakturMaguntia.2014-07-06

2) Download Source URL should be
http://downloads.sourceforge.net/project/unifraktur/fonts/UnifrakturMaguntia.2014-07-06.zip

3) I will suggest use version as 0. So that we will avoid year duplication
Version:       0
Release:       0.1.%{source_date}%{?dist}

4) %summary should be
Font that provide a Fraktur typeface that may be embedded on websites. 

Note This font is created by  j. 'mach' wust, Gerrit Ansmann and Georg Duffner and not by Peter Wiegel as per FontLog.txt

Comment 2 Julien Enselme 2014-09-17 12:15:58 UTC
1) Removed

2) Fixed

3) Good suggestion. Done.

4) Changed.

> Note This font is created by  j. 'mach' wust, Gerrit Ansmann and Georg Duffner and not by Peter Wiegel as per FontLog.txt

Indeed. It is only inspired from a font by Peter Wiegel.

Spec URL: http://jenselme.perso.centrale-marseille.fr/visible/SPECS/unifrakturmaguntia-fonts.spec
SRPM URL: http://jenselme.perso.centrale-marseille.fr/visible/SRPMS/unifrakturmaguntia-fonts-0-0.2.20140706.fc20.src.rpm

Comment 3 Parag AN(पराग) 2014-09-17 12:49:00 UTC
Looks good.

APPROVED.

Comment 4 Julien Enselme 2014-09-17 13:49:44 UTC
New Package SCM Request
=======================
Package Name: unifrakturmaguntia-fonts
Short Description: Font that provide a Fraktur typeface that may be embedded on websites
Upstream URL: http://unifraktur.sourceforge.net/maguntia.html
Owners: jujens
Branches: f20 f21
InitialCC: fonts-sig, i18n-team

Comment 5 Gwyn Ciesla 2014-09-17 16:57:11 UTC
Git done (by process-git-requests).

Comment 6 Fedora Update System 2014-09-17 18:39:08 UTC
unifrakturmaguntia-fonts-0-0.2.20140706.fc20 has been submitted as an update for Fedora 20.
https://admin.fedoraproject.org/updates/unifrakturmaguntia-fonts-0-0.2.20140706.fc20

Comment 7 Fedora Update System 2014-09-17 18:39:17 UTC
unifrakturmaguntia-fonts-0-0.2.20140706.fc21 has been submitted as an update for Fedora 21.
https://admin.fedoraproject.org/updates/unifrakturmaguntia-fonts-0-0.2.20140706.fc21

Comment 8 Fedora Update System 2014-09-19 10:08:37 UTC
unifrakturmaguntia-fonts-0-0.2.20140706.fc20 has been pushed to the Fedora 20 testing repository.

Comment 9 Fedora Update System 2014-09-23 04:52:15 UTC
unifrakturmaguntia-fonts-0-0.2.20140706.fc21 has been pushed to the Fedora 21 stable repository.

Comment 10 Fedora Update System 2014-09-25 10:35:28 UTC
unifrakturmaguntia-fonts-0-0.2.20140706.fc20 has been pushed to the Fedora 20 stable repository.


Note You need to log in before you can comment on or make changes to this bug.